Transaction 050c78c28cc29a7f05ebc8c4e208e6608f7e04e4afeb204412bc8c7d5c31e569

1 Input
2 Outputs
  • 050c78c28cc29a7f05ebc8c4e208e6608f7e04e4afeb204412bc8c7d5c31e569:0
  • value  2460290
    address  33dLsm8rABt2B39YGzNiXzRay5iYo4sUGE
  • 050c78c28cc29a7f05ebc8c4e208e6608f7e04e4afeb204412bc8c7d5c31e569:1
  • value  743737726
    address  1HBfvyGMoEim1xCHH1dSj2X1vqDLNuGSw1